The World War II exhibit details
information about Scott County's dedicated veterans during World War II.
Patrons are led on a tour by a guide dressed in WW II apparel as
seen below.
There are several displays that provide information about the uniforms soldiers wore during WWII as well as weapons that were used during this war.
|
The exhibit also discusses the
negative side of war, including the holocaust. Several pictures are
placed on display to remind patrons of the human cost of World War II.
The display also has an American flag and a German (Nazi) flag draped from
the ceiling signifying the two opposing world powers during this time.
The war exhibit also has information pertaining to other wars. The focus of the war exhibit is to show others the dedicated service that many Scott Countians have shown through out the years. |
